The Rise of Autonomous Vehicles
One of the most significant developments in the transportation industry is the emergence of autonomous vehicles. Self-driving cars, trucks, and drones are no longer the stuff of science fiction, but a reality that is rapidly becoming a part of our daily lives. Companies like Waymo, Tesla, and Uber are leading the charge, investing billions of dollars in the development of autonomous technology.
Autonomous vehicles have the potential to transform the way we travel. With the ability to transport people and goods without the need for human intervention, they can increase safety, reduce traffic congestion, and provide greater mobility for the elderly and disabled. According to a report by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), autonomous vehicles could reduce traffic fatalities by up to 90%.
The Impact on Traditional Transportation
The rise of autonomous vehicles is likely to have a significant impact on traditional transportation modes. With the ability to transport people and goods more efficiently and safely, autonomous vehicles could reduce the demand for traditional modes of transportation such as taxis, buses, and trucks.
This could lead to a decline in the number of traditional transportation jobs, as autonomous vehicles take over many of the tasks currently performed by human drivers. However, it could also create new job opportunities in fields such as autonomous vehicle maintenance, repair, and programming.
The Future of Public Transportation
Autonomous vehicles are also likely to change the face of public transportation. With the ability to transport people efficiently and safely, autonomous buses and shuttles could become a common sight in cities around the world.
In fact, many cities are already experimenting with autonomous public transportation systems. For example, the city of Singapore has launched a self-driving bus service, while the city of Phoenix, Arizona, has introduced an autonomous taxi service.
The Role of Hyperloop Technology
Another technology that is likely to play a significant role in the future of transportation is Hyperloop technology. Developed by Elon Musk, Hyperloop is a high-speed transportation system that uses vacuum-sealed tubes to transport passengers at speeds of up to 700 mph.
Hyperloop technology has the potential to revolutionize the way we travel long distances. With the ability to transport passengers at speeds that are significantly faster than traditional modes of transportation, Hyperloop could reduce travel times between cities to just a few hours.

Paradoxically, humans enjoy the feeling of “they are coming” when we know it’s fictional. Haunted houses, horror movies, and suspense novels let us experience anticipatory fear in a safe container. The phrase acts as a ritual invitation: Prepare yourself. Something is arriving.
In multiplayer games, the call “They’re coming!” flips fear into teamwork. We bond over the shared countdown.
Even in real life, hearing “They are coming” (about guests, a deadline, or change) can be motivating. The unknown “they” might be opportunity disguised as threat.
